Michael Rydel wins the Excellence in Adult Learning Award 2014
On December 18th, 2014 at the annual December SCPS Faculty Meeting, the winners of the Excellence in Adult Learning Award were announced. Two faculty members were selected from from a total of 25 nominees, chosen by students for their exemplification of Ignatian values.
Michael Rydel was one of the winners, and received his award from Dean Walter Pearson.
Michael Rydel has taught over a thousand students in his thirty-plus years as a lecturer at Loyola University. He has a B.A. in English from Loyola and a M.A. in English Literature from Indiana University. Michael also earned an Online Teaching Certificate from UCLA. He has recently been promoted to Senior Adjunct Lecturer with the School of Continuing and Professional Studies.
In the words of his students, Michael Rydel is an “..an awesome instructor; he’s kind, patient, fun, and it’s a joy to be in his class. Mr. Rydel makes sure that his students understands the lesson(s) taught as well as the assignments given”
